Output 3a3fda9cf29ef0c3210a360d7c66981570d07767dfc3879e256dbe321dba32f4:25

value
316051
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df51cfe619d658c8919e57d8a15ab4821686c045 OP_EQUALVERIFY OP_CHECKSIG
address
1MMohBcD7wwgqhLDoPYFstoqpFnDtn2cC7
transaction
3a3fda9cf29ef0c3210a360d7c66981570d07767dfc3879e256dbe321dba32f4
confirmations
7137
spent
true